Description
Summary:The dates that these data were collected is unknown. At a guess, it would be somewhere between 1948 and 1960, and most likely around 1951 (as these documents have been grouped with a large number of other documents dating from 1948-1951). These data tables were scanned by Fiona Gleadow. The data relate to diving petrels (Pelecanoides) from Heard Island, and generally appear to be measurements of body parts (weight, wing, tail, beak, tarsus, toe) on males and females, as well as measurements of eggs (weight, length and width).
